JavaScript Math clz32 ()

JavaScript Math.clz32 () -funktio palauttaa johtavien nollabittien lukumäärän luvun 32-bittisessä binäärisessä esityksessä.

Tässä clz32on lyhenne sanoista CountLeadingZeroes32 .

Math.clz32()Funktion syntaksi on:

 Math.clz32(x)

clz32(), joka on staattinen menetelmä, kutsutaan Mathluokan nimellä.

Math.clz32 () -parametrit

Math.clz32()Toiminto vie:

  • x - luku

Palautusarvo Math.clz32: lta ()

  • Palauttaa johtavien nollabittien lukumäärän luvun 32-bittisessä binäärisessä esityksessä.

Esimerkki: Math.clz32: n () käyttö

 // 00000000000000000000000000000001 var value = Math.clz32(1); console.log(value); // 31 // 00000000000000000000001111101000 var value = Math.clz32(1000); console.log(value); // 22 // 00000000000000000000000000000100 var value = Math.clz32(4); console.log(value); // 29 var value = Math.clz32(true); console.log(value); // 31 var value = Math.clz32(0); console.log(value); // 32

Tuotos

 31 22 29 31 32

Mielenkiintoisia artikkeleita...